Truck Chassis Assembler
Position Summary:
Install chassis mounted tank and pumping equipment for use in the liquid waste industry. Most common uses for the trucks are portable toilet service, septic service, waste oil collection.
Installation Overview:
Most common installations include the mounting of a vacuum tank to the truck chassis with various types of mounting brackets. The vacuum pumping systems are generally power take off driven or hydraulic driven and are bolted to the truck frame. Water delivery systems are generally 12V electric driven, along with work lights, back up cameras, and other various safety systems. All legal lighting and bumpers must also be installed.
